The National Monuments Service's description
In low-lying level wet reclaimed pasture. Identified during field survey by Mark Keegan (5/11/2004). Circular area (diam. 5m) defined by an irregular shallow fosse (overall Wth 2-2.5m; Wth at base 1-1.5m; D 0.1m). The interior is level and clear of overgrowth. According to local information, the barrow has a more regular form prior to the reclamation of the area.
